DANNII Minogue has blasted former X Factor judge Sharon Osbourne – branding the show “a dream” without her.
The sexy star fought a bitter battle with the 55-year-old in last year’s series.
But Sharon quit in a pay row and has been replaced with Girls Aloud star Cheryl Cole.
Auditions began this month and Dannii, 36, said she was loving filming with Cheryl, Louis Walsh, 55, and Simon Cowell, 48.
She revealed: “It’s just a dream. It’s a very different set.
“No more eyes down during commercial breaks trying not to look tense. It wasn’t the sort of environment I wanted to be in.”
Dannii, sister of singer Kylie, has also fought with Cheryl, 24, in the past.
She branded Girls Aloud chavs – and the band hit back by accusing her of having too much plastic surgery.
But the Aussie, who flew back from judging Australia’s Got Talent yesterday, said they have put their differences behind them.
She said: “We started off on a good foot. I went to her dressing room and said: ‘Welcome to the set, let’s have some fun.’
“I can’t say I don’t enjoy the current situation a lot more.”
But a pal of Dannii’s said there has been “frostiness” between the pair on the ITV1 show, hosted by Dermot O’Leary, 35. Holly Willoughby, 27, presents spin-off Xtra Factor.
The source added: “They are not the best of pals and probably never will be. But anything is better than Sharon. Dannii is now the show’s senior woman and feels like she won the war.”

WAG Cheryl Cole says she has got what it takes to do what Sharon Osbourne never did on the X Factor — win it.
The Girls Aloud beauty, 24, has taken over from the 55- year-old rock matriarch and is currently filming auditions up and down the country with her fellow judges Simon Cowell and Louis Walsh.
Speaking for the first time since landing her dream job, Cheryl told TV Biz she is most likely to win the show — because she has experienced both sides of reality TV.
Cheryl won her place in chartbusting pop group Girls Aloud on 2002 TV show Pop Stars: The Rivals and insists she knows how to get the best out of a talent show format.
She said: “Out of all the panel, I am the one who can relate to what those people are going through.”
Girls Aloud are the biggest chart success ever spawned by a telly talent show. She added: “I stood there and did all that so I have a good chance of winning.”
Last year newcomer Dannii Minogue won the show with her protegé Leon Jackson.
Dannii will join the show late this year as she is Down Under filming Australia’s Got Talent, so Cheryl has chance to get her eye in early and earmark contestants she wants.
A source said: “Cheryl is taking a real interest in some of the younger contestants.”
Cheryl arrived for filming in Birmingham looking very thin. The star has just returned from a make-or-break holiday with love rat hubby Ashley Cole.
An onlooker said: “She was thin and frail.”

SHARON Osbourne has turned down a big money offer from Strictly Come Dancing — to hot-foot it to the States.
The feisty former X Factor judge, 55, is off across the pond after landing her own variety show.
She had been in talks with Strictly bosses to compete on the BBC1 show, as we revealed.
Her spokesman Gary Farrow told TV Biz: “Sharon was honoured to be offered Strictly Come Dancing, it’s her favourite show.
“But the timings didn’t work out, she could not commit herself to such a long run.”
He added: “She would love to do the show in the future.”
We told how Sharon quit ITV1’s X Factor over a massive cash row.
She demanded a £500,000 pay hike to £2million for the new series of the telly talent show — but ended up leaving.
She has since been replaced by Girls Aloud beauty Cheryl Cole, 24.
Sharon — who has recently been filming America’s Got Talent in the US — now plans a holiday with rocker hubby Ozzy, 59, before launching her new show.
